there is a way to get a replacement, but not free (no warranty on it)
my cat chewed the wires of my last one to pieces, so i ended up getting a wireless replacement at Best Buy for 19.99 , best thing i’ve done for this system! no wires, no hassle! The wireless replacement is sturdy, and can be easily placed out of the way of feet/animals/furniture so it won’t be broken.
definitely recommend getting the wireless replacement (brand: NYko)
